Well, after Southampton reported Liverpool for tapping their player, with the Anfield club publicly apologising, it looked as if the deal was off.
But now it looks as if it is back on after the latest news coming from the Southampton camp.
Sky Sports are reporting that the Dutch defender has been left out of Southampton's pre season training squad.
It was first reported that he was left out of the squad a couple of days ago but Sky Sports have now confirmed the reports.
